Break-glass — Spoolhawk service

Spoolhawk handles all print-spooler traffic for the Tindale campus. Normal access goes through Gatelet SSO. If Gatelet is down and spooler queues are backing up, break-glass applies. Procedure: page the duty lead, open the break-glass console from a bastion host, record your reason in the incident log. Access auto-revokes after sixty minutes. The console unlocks with the emergency passphrase below.

strongbox words: holax-rusax-jorath-aldeth

Handover for tonight's on-call: the Quillbase session-token refresh bug is still open. Tokens expiring mid-request return a 401 instead of triggering a silent refresh; retry logic papers over most cases but batch jobs fail around 02:00. Marit's patch is staged but not deployed. If you need to roll it out, the relevant service configuration is as follows.

settings of kaguf-yahop:
SORAX_PIN=5267
SORAX_METRICS_HOST=metrics.sorax.qorvelworks.corp
SORAX_LOG_LEVEL=warn
SORAX_TENANT=holeth

# PrintHarbor spooler: module constants.
# Support team: these govern job batching and stale-job eviction.
# Raising the batch size speeds up bulk runs from Quillmark tenants
# but increases memory per worker; eviction below 10 minutes causes
# premature cancellation complaints. Change values only via a config
# override, never by editing this file directly. Current defaults
# are listed immediately below.

constants for yaduf-fahag:
BUDGETS = {
    "kelix": 528,
    "briwyn": 734,
}

Ticket #2907 — Signature check fails on report builder export

Support: customers exporting from the Tallyvane report builder see a signature verification error after the sorting-stability patch. The patch changed row ordering in grouped exports, which altered the serialized payload, so exports signed before the patch now fail verification against cached manifests. Advise customers to regenerate reports; old exports cannot be re-verified. Fresh exports are signed with the key below.

signing key of fadug-haweg = bky19_x2JJNa4RuE34mQa9TgK